Novotel Marrakech Hivernage

Marrakech|0.11km from Restaurant Beyrouth
Fully agree with other reviews that this is the worst Accor property we have ever experienced. Dirty & LONG overdue for a deep cleaning. ”IF” -- & that is the operative word here -- IF this hotel has someone with the title of General Manager, that person is doing Accor a HUGE disservice in terms of total disregard of property condition. Accor Senior Management needs to pay this property a visit & either bring it up to standards or remove their brand signage. If our room had not been totally pre-paid & unable to cancel, we would have walked out. Photo 1 - View from room of roof top overlooking the pool area. Appears to have NEVER been cleaned off. Condom wrappers, soft drink cans, chip bag packaging, more cigarette butts than one could count, combs, ball point pins & other assorted & disgusting trash covering the roof top. Photo 2+3 - Carpet & furniture was so filthy & stained that we refused to stay in this room. Photo 4 - Room for guest use for ironing remained this filthy & unkempt during our 3 day stay. Indicative of the overall lack of any housekeeping focus. Photo 5+6+7+8 - Mold throughout the shower. Apparently housekeeping has never heard of the word ”bleach”. Photo 9 - Microwave cabinet covered in dirt & chipped & banged up. Indicative of the overall property condition & this was ”supposedly” one of their ”recently remodeled” rooms? Really? Seriously? Photo 10 - Absolutely FILTHY glasses left for guest use. Inside bottoms still covered in a white milk-like substance. Photo 11 - Holder for sugar packets on restaurant table with disgusting filth & dirt covering the inside bottoms. May have never been cleaned & those on 3 other tables we checked were equally filthy. Photo 12 - Restaurant water dispenser with clearly-visible mold around the edges, which looks like it is rarely, if ever, FACTUALLY cleaned &/or sanitized. All of the personnel we encountered were pleasant & courteous, but this place seems to lack ANY ”factual &/or professional” management. Does Accor even have a division that checks the standards of properties that are part of the Accor brand affiliation? You would never know if by the condition of this Novotel.

Es Saadi Marrakech Resort - Palace
4.5/568 Reviews
The first sight was amazing, the hotel, the room, the bathroom, the balcony were very large, the decoration was magnificent, the details were very attentive and the service was very good. The welcome snack is great, the bed is very comfortable, and the net red indoor swimming pool must be taken. The buffet breakfast category is rich in Morocco, but it is not suitable for Chinese tastes. The only downside is that the consumption is high, and a cup of juice at the pool side costs 80 dirhams. The hotel has a casino and did not go due to time.
